What is this tour like?
Ride Valencia's beaches on a modern Yamaha jet ski with JetskiValencia, departing from Marina Port València. The fleet is renewed each year and local instructors lead the whole way — no licence required.
Pick the route that suits you: a 30-minute La Patacona run, the 60-minute Alboraya loop or the 90-minute trip out to Port Saplaya. Prefer to go it alone? Self-drive rental is available too.
